Output 96920618578ed39edbeb660a41f775f107998d873606ba26ee2b3f1d8512ae96:1

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95cba3a622f66ac87733b78f072e92d1634551f OP_EQUALVERIFY OP_CHECKSIG
address
1Hu76Jh9TNeieuTTTGPxQKQAGUqfrGrzjE
transaction
96920618578ed39edbeb660a41f775f107998d873606ba26ee2b3f1d8512ae96
spent
true